Transaction 1970971aab92ed22479dc30275f380ff5d44ca29766d8956170409a2ed038103

2 Input
2 Outputs
  • 1970971aab92ed22479dc30275f380ff5d44ca29766d8956170409a2ed038103:0
  • value  13373400
    address  16BvwESjEA2nD7DCFdonkWSbYu2DKuF4mc
  • 1970971aab92ed22479dc30275f380ff5d44ca29766d8956170409a2ed038103:1
  • value  117828938
    address  39yP6L4Duq7noha8dkrf3W3tw8WsoqEUg6